Conditions imposed in the revised assessment of the EAC dated 23 April 2019 D I. STATUTORY COMPLIANCE: (i) The project proponent shall obtain certificate from Chief Wildlife Warden (CWLW) of State through State Government that none of the area of the project falls in the notified Eco-sensitive Zone (ESZ) and no activity prohibited E in the Eco-sensitive Zone will be taken up. (ii) The project proponent shall obtain Consent to Establish/ Operate under the provisions of Air (Prevention & Control of Pollution) Act, 1981 and the Water (Prevention & Control of Pollution) Act, 1974 from the concerned State Pollution F Control Board/Committee. (iii) The project proponent shall obtain necessary permission from the competent authority for drawing of water from Tillari Irrigation Canal. G II. AIR QUALITY MONITORING AND PRESERVATION: (i) The project proponent shall install system to carry out Ambient Air Quality monitoring for common/criterion parameters relevant to the main pollutants released (e.g. H PM 10 and PM 2.5 in reference to PM emission and SO2,

HANUMAN LAXMAN AROSKAR v. UNION OF INDIA & ORS. 1085 [DR. DHANANJAYA Y CHANDRACHUD, J.]

and NOx in reference to SO2 and NOx emissions) within and outside the airport area covering upwind and downwind directions. (ii) Notification GSR 94€ dated 25.01.2018 of MoEF&CC regarding Mandatory Implementation of Dust Mitigation Measures for Construction and Demolition Activities shall be complied with. (iii) Soil and other construction materials should be sprayed with water prior to any loading, unloading or transfer operation so as to maintain the dusty material wet. (iv) The excavation working area should be sprayed with water after operation so as to maintain the entire surface wet. (v) Excavated materials shall be handled and transported in a manner that they do not cause any air pollution. (vi) The soil/construction materials carried by the vehicle should be covered by impervous sheeting to avoid leaking of the dusty materials. III. WATER QUALITY MONITORING AND PRESERVATION: (i) Appropriate drainage channels need to be designed to take care of the water flow into the nearest water courses/rivers, etc. (ii) It should be ensured that sustainable water flow in the various channels of watershed in the plateau is maintained. (iii) Storm water drains are to be built for discharging storm water from the air-field to avoid flooding/water logging in project area. Domestic and industrial waste water shall not be allowed to be discharged into the storm water drains and directed to STP for treatment. (iv) Proper drainage systems, emergency containment in the event of a major spill during monsoon season etc. shall be provided. (v) The runoff from paved structures like Aprons can be routed through drains to oil separation tanks and sedimentation basins before being discharged into rainwater harvesting structures.

p. 1086

A (vi) Run off from chemicals and other contaminants from aircraft maintenance and other areas within the airport shall be suitably contained and treated before disposal. A spillage and containment plan shall be drawn up and implemented to the satisfaction of the State Pollution Control Board. B (vii) The project activity shall conform to the General Standards for Discharge of Environmental Pollutants notified in the Environment (Protection) Rules, 1986, and amended from time to time. (viii) Rain water harvesting for roof run-off and surface run-off, C as plan submitted should be implemented. Rain water harvesting structures shall conform to CGWA guidelines. Before recharging the surface run off-pre-treatment must be done to remove suspended matter, oil and grease. IV. NOISE MONITORING AND PREVENTION: D (i) Notification GSR 568(E) dated 18.06.2018 of MoEF & CC regarding Ambient Air Quality Standards with respect to Noise in Airport Noise Zone shall be complied with. (ii) Noise level survey shall be carried as per the prescribed guidelines and report in this regard shall be submitted to E Regional Officer of the Ministry as a part of six-monthly compliance report. (iii) Noise from vehicles, power machinery and equipment on- site should not exceed the prescribed limit. Equipment should be regularly serviced. Attention should also be given F to muffler maintenance and enclosure of noisy equipments. (iv) Acoustic enclosures for DG sets, noise barriers for ground- run bays, ear plugs for operating personnel shall be implemented as mitigation measures for noise impact due to ground sources. G (v) During airport operation period, noise should be controlled to ensure that it does not exceed the prescribed standards. During night time the noise levels measured at the boundary of the building shall be restricted to the permissible levels to comply with the prevalent regulations. H

HANUMAN LAXMAN AROSKAR v. UNION OF INDIA & ORS. 1087 [DR. DHANANJAYA Y CHANDRACHUD, J.]

(vi) Where construction activity is likely to cause noise nuisance to nearby residents, restrict it to only during day time i.e. between 7 am to 6 pm. V. ENERGY CONSERVATION/CLIMATE CHANGE MEASURES: (i) Energy conservation measures like installation of LED should be integral part of the project design and should be in place before project commissioning. (ii) Initiatives such as Green Infrastructure Development program, adoption of less emission intensive technologies, renewable energy program, electrical vehicles and Airport C Carbon Accreditation need to be adopted to reduce its impact on climate change and Green House Gas (GHG) emissions as per environmental best practices governing Greenfield airports. VI. WASTE MANAGEMENT: D (i) Soil stockpile shall be managed in such a manner that dust emission and sediment runoff are minimized. Ensure that soil stockpiles are designed with no slope greater than 2:1 (horizontal/vertical). E (ii) The project activity shall conform to the Fly Ash notification issued under the EP Act of 1986. (iii) The solid wastes shall be segregated as per the norms of the Solid Waste Management Rules, 2016. Recycling of wastes such as paper, glass (produced from terminals and aircraft caterers), metal (at aircraft maintenance site), plastics (from aircrafts, terminals and offices), wood, waste oil and solvents (from maintenance and engineering operations), kitchen wastes and vegetable oils (from caterers) shall be carried out. (iv) Solid inert waste found on construction sites consists of building rubble, demolition material, concrete; bricks, timber, plastic, glass, metals, bitumen etc shall be reused/recycled or managed so as to strictly conform to the Solid Waste Management Rules, 2016, and Construction and Demolition Waste Management Rules, 2016. H

p. 1088

A (v) The project proponents shall implement a management plan duly approved by the State Pollution Control Board and obtain its permissions for the safe handling and disposal of: a Trash collected in flight and disposed at the airport including segregation, collection and disposed. B b Toilet wastes and sewage collected from aircrafts and disposed at the Airport. c Wastes arising out of maintenance and workshops. d Wastes arising out of eateries and shops situated inside C the airport complex. e Hazardous and other wastes. VII. GREEN BELT: (i) Green belt shall be developed in area as provided in project details, with native tree species in accordance with Forest D Department. The green belt shall inter alia cover the entire periphery of the Airport. (ii) The plantation species in and around Airport site should be carefully chosen to avoid bird nesting and to improve pollution control and noise control measures. Water intensive and/or E invasive species should not be used for landscaping. (iii) Plantation activity should be taken up under the expert guidance for forest department of Goa, care should be taken that soil erosion measures should be taken up on priority so that the right mineralized soil of forest is not washed away. F The plantation activity should also have an approach of soil conservation where planting is done along the contours avoiding gully formation. As far as possible monoculture plantation should be avoided. (iv) The proposed 10 times compensatory plantation need to be G monitored by the Government of Goa so that the target of planting 5.5 lakh saplings is achieved in a a time bound manner, their survival rate is monitored and mortality is replenished. As major chunk of 2.5 lakh of saplings is proposed to be done by the village level Bio Diversity H

HANUMAN LAXMAN AROSKAR v. UNION OF INDIA & ORS. 1089 [DR. DHANANJAYA Y CHANDRACHUD, J.]

Committees, it is necessary to ensure that people are largely given native species and/or fruit bearing saplings so that they will be able to derive economic benefits from such fruit crops and also such trees will provide better biological environment to birds. (v) Top soil shall be separately stored and used in the development of green belt. VIII. PUBLIC HEARING AND HUMAN HEALTH ISSUES: (i) Solution/management plan regarding redressal of all the concerns raised in the public hearing must be clearly spelt out in the EMP and shall be implemented in letter and spirit. Compliance for each mitigation plan shall be submitted to Regional Office, MoEF&CC along with half yearly compliance report. (ii) Provision of Electro-mechanical doors for toilets meant for disabled passengers shall be ensured. Children nursing/ feeding room shall be located conveniently near arrival and departure gates. (iii) Emergency preparedness plan based on the Hazard identification and Risk Assessment (HIRA) and Disaster E Management Plan shall be implemented. (iv) Provision shall be made for the housing of construction labour within the site with all necessary infrastructure and facilities such as fuel for cooking, mobile toilets, mobile STP, safe drinking water, medical health care, creche etc. The F housing may be in the form of temporary structures to be removed after the completion of the project. (v) Occupational health surveillance of the workers shall be done on a regular basis.”

We have also taken note of the assurance which has been G tendered on behalf of the concessionaire that it will adopt a Zero Carbon Programme both in the construction and operational phases of the airport. We accept the undertaking of the concessionaire and issue a direction for compliance. H

p. 1090

4848. The earlier judgment of this Court highlighted numerous deficiencies by the project proponent leading to the grant of the EC. This Court highlighted numerous concerns including the preservation of forests, the existence of ESAs with their attendant features and the impact of the proposed project on natural water channels. The Court also noted the abject failure of the project proponent to provide complete B information on the existence of reserved forests. In the proceedings that followed the judgment of this Court, the project proponent sought to remedy its failure by taking into account additional information on significant aspects of the environment. In the process leading to the grant of the EC as well as the lifting of its suspension by this Court, C numerous mitigatory conditions have been imposed on the project proponent. We deem it appropriate to ensure the oversight of the project by a specialized body to ensure compliance with the directions cumulatively issued by this Court. We direct the National Environmental Engineering Research Institute19 to be appointed to oversee compliance with the directions cumulatively issued by this Court. The project D proponent shall bear the costs, expenses and fees of NEERI.

4949. The suspension on the EC shall accordingly stand lifted.The Miscellaneous Application is accordingly disposed of.
